Since her making her millions, cleaning influencer Mrs Hinch has moved into a mansion prompting speculation she employs someone to help her with chores around the house11:27, 05 Aug 2026Mrs Hinch found fame as a cleaning influencer almost by accident. She set up her Instagram account purely to show off her progress in decorating her new house. However, she quickly amassed millions offollowers, which helped her secure brand deals and with it, a fortune.‌Real name, Sophie Hinchliffe, today she lives in an Essex mansion where she shares an insight into her glamorous life - but true to her roots, continues to post cleaning tips and hacks on a regular basis.‌Owing to her wealth, however, in recent times she has been the subject of rumours she employs a cleaner herself to carry out some of life's menial tasks. In response, Mrs Hinch has seemingly put the gossip to bed.‌"Three weeks into the school summer holidays with three young boys... I think I have lost the plot," she began in an Instagram video as she poured a glass of Coke. "But today I have a few hours to myself so I am going to have a little potter about the house and see what I need to get done... a little dust about."Mrs Hinch proceeded to get down to business – making a point of showing that she does indeed scrub her own abode.Content cannot be displayed without consent‌She started her chores by carrying the washing upstairs and changing her sons' bedding before tidying her own room too.Next, Mrs Hinch emptied the bath, gave it a good scrub, and soon moved on to her wash basins. Then, it was time for more washing and drying - of course, using products from her collaborations with Lenor and Bold - but only after she had vacuumed the fluff from her tumble dryer's filter.The jobs weren't done there, however, as the cleaning whiz grabbed a second vacuum cleaner and got to work on the bathroom floor, before disinfecting her toilet with Pink Stuff powder.‌Kitchen duties were next, which saw the 36-year-old wipe her work surfaces and later kneel to clean the cupboards.Mrs Hinch closed by mopping her laminate floors and feeding her chickens, who appear to be living a life of luxury, too, in her garden.Writing in response, one Instagram user pondered: "Couple hours to myself?
